About

Mr Mark Webb is a Consultant Orthopaedic Surgeon with a passion for sport-related injuries. He strives not only to provide excellent surgical treatments, but also rounded, bespoke care that allows his patients to get back to the activities they love. This is evident in his specialist training which includes a Master's degree in Sports Medicine from University College London to help him when treating all levels of athletes.

Alongside surgical treatments, Mr Webb offers non-operative (conservative) options. Treatment plans are tailored to the patient's requirements and expectations using the best evidence available.

Mr Webb has trained in the UK and abroad. He has undertaken the Adult Hip & Knee Arthroplasty, Knee Arthroscopy & Sports Medicine Fellowship at the Prince of Wales and Mater Hospitals in Sydney, Australia. He also worked alongside Mr John O'Donnell at Hip Arthroscopy Australia, who had recently completed his 10,000th hip arthroscopy. On returning to the United Kingdom, Mr Webb completed the Complex Trauma Fellowship at St. George's University Hospital in London and in May 2019 was awarded an International Orthopaedic Trauma Fellowship in San Francisco.

Research and monitoring patient outcomes is important to Mr Webb. He has over 25 publications and has presented both nationally and internationally.

In January 2019, Mr Webb started working as a consultant at St. George's where his elective practice focusses on hip and knee joint preservation and sports surgery. He also works in the Major Trauma Centre, managing patients with complex injuries.

I have had a very pleasant experience with Mr Webb. He was open and honest about how he felt he could treat me, as my case was complicated, he discussed with me his difficulty on deciding if a surgical treatment option was going to be beneficial or possible. I felt that he listened to me, as I know my body, and I have never had any pain in my hip Joint, and knew that my issue was truly as simple as a loose bit of tissue/bone that was causing an acute episode of pain/locking. Because of my job in healthcare, I explained my worry caring for people when this episode would happen, and I knew that treatments with injections wouldn't solve this. Although there may be some evidence to say that attempting this surgery would be difficult, he supported me when I felt that the surgery was the option I wanted to go for. He had explained the risks and told me that it is likely that it may not help. I felt that the benefit of this working would completely outweigh the risk should this work, and I was very happy that he was going to try and do this for me. The surgery went ahead and he was very clear in what would happen, the recovery process and the possible outcomes. I ham now 6 months post operative and the issue is completely resolved, and I have now no hip pain what so ever. I swim 2-3 hours per week, cycle 5 hours per week and lightly jog on occasions. I feel that he has given me back my normal lifestyle and I am very grateful he took a chance and listened to me.
